Bigoli pasta in a rich duck ragù, a classic of the Veneto inland. It is especially associated with festive Sunday meals in Padua and nearby towns.
Short tubular pasta with white beans, often made thick and rustic. A comforting Veneto staple linked to peasant cooking and common in Padua homes.
Rice slowly cooked with spring peas, traditionally from nearby Arquà Petrarca or Baone. A seasonal Euganean Hills dish valued for its sweetness and simplicity.

Moderate for Northern Italy. Hotels and dining cost less than Venice, while local transit and casual meals stay fairly reasonable for tourists.
Service is often included. Round up or leave €1-2 at cafes, 5-10% at restaurants for good service, and round up taxi fares.
